A few hands later, play is folded round to Jeff Kimber in the small blind.  With only the shortstack Nik Persaud to get past, he goes all in and with Nik's 200k stack, makes the easy call with AQ.  Jeff had J 10.  The board came

 two hearts   sadly for Nik, Jeff spiked his ten!





Nik Persaud finishes in 4th place winning £23,680

Straight away Peter makes the raise to 105,000 from the sb, Dharminder calls from the bb.  They see a flop

  two hearts  Peter checks, D bets 165k, Peter smooth calls.

   Peter checks, D bets again 170k, Peter announces ALL IN and D calls in a nano shot.  A few ooooo's and rrrrrrr's from the crowd and we see a very nicely played

    from Peter C  and an unfortunate

  for D Buttar

The river is  no help for D so we are heads up and


Dharminder Buttar is eliminated in 3rd place winning £35,160
